Brian Katulis offers five national security issues to keep in mind during President Barack Obama's final State of the Union address.

President Barack Obama‘s final State of the Union address follows a tumultuous week in global affairs.

Already, 2016 has brought increased tensions between Iran and Saudi Arabia, a North Korean nuclear-test claim, and worries that China’s economic woes could trigger another global economic crisis. A presidential contest once thought to revolve around domestic and economic issues has put national security front and center.
